Mike, where did you get that phone number to call? Personally I'd be very leary about it unless it came from a SUPER reliable source. The "scammers" are VERY, VERY creative folks.
If you'd prefer to not call that number go to the National Do-Not-Call Registry web-site to register your phone numbers, cell and land lines. Lots more info here on the FCC Consumer & Governmental Affairs Bureau web-site.
You can also go to the Direct Marketing Association (DMA) web-site to register your phone numbers, mailing address(es), and e-mail address(es) to reduce the amount of telemarketing and junk-mail that comes at you.
In fact, here's a link to info directly on the DMA's web-site regarding the cell phone issue.
I work in the customer privacy area of a major financial institution and know that the above web-sites work when properly used by the marketing areas of companies.
